EVIDENCE GUIDE

                 1.  Critical aspects of  Assessment must show that the candidate:
                    competency         1.1.   Assembled computer hardware
                                       1.2.   Installed operating system and drivers for peripherals/devices
                                       1.3.   Installed application software
                                       1.4.   Conducted testing and documentation
                 2.  Underpinning      2.1.   Types and parts of computers
                    knowledge          2.2.   Computer operating systems
                                                 Windows / MAC OS X /Linux
                                       2.3.   Peripheral devices
                                       2.4.   Computer systems design
                                       2.5.   Computer assembly procedures
                                       2.6.   Installers preparation and OS installation procedures
                                       2.7.   Application and devices/drivers installation procedures
                                       2.8.   Desktop PC interface/ hook up procedures
                                       2.9.   Power ON self-test and BIOS configuration procedures
                                       2.10.  Application packages & use of application programs
                                       2.11.  Multimedia systems
                                       2.12.  Motherboards
                                       2.13.  Multimedia storage devices:
                                       2.14.  Video cards
                                       2.15.  Sound cards
                                       2.16.  Graphical user interface
                                       2.17.  Disk management
                                       2.18.  Use of utilities/software
                                                 Virtualization software
                                                 Disk management software
                                                 Anti-virus / Diagnostic software
                                                 Device drivers
                                       2.19.  Drivers/Software update procedures
                                       2.20.  Application software license agreements
                                       2.21.  Stress testing procedures
                                       2.22.  5S and 3Rs environmental policies
                 3    Underpinning     3.1    Safety handling of computer parts
                      skills           3.2    Assembling computer hardware
                                       3.3    Troubleshooting skills
                                       3.4    Reading and writing skills
                 4    Method of        The assessor may select any two of the following assessment methods to
                      assessment       objectively assess the candidate:
                                       4.1    Practical Demonstration w/ oral questioning
                                       4.2    Interview
                                       4.3    Portfolio
                 5    Resource         The following resources MUST be provided:
                      Implications     5.1    Tools and test instruments
                                       5.2    PC or workstation
                                       5.3    Computer peripherals/devices
                                       5.4    Appropriate OS, drivers and software applications/programs
                 6    Context of       6.1    Assessment may be conducted in the workplace or in a simulated
                      Assessment              environment
